Overview of Hamilton College

Hamilton College is a private liberal arts college located in New York, known for its academic excellence and strong emphasis on writing, critical thinking, and student engagement. The college offers a wide range of academic programs and encourages students to participate in extracurricular activities that enhance their overall college experience.

In addition to academics, Hamilton College has a competitive athletics program that participates in NCAA Division III sports. Students often engage in sports such as football, soccer, basketball, lacrosse, and track and field, contributing to a well-rounded college environment.
